Embrace Nutrient Powerhouses: The Superfoods Revolution
In a world buzzing with wellness trends and dietary advice, one term stands out – superfoods. These nutrient powerhouses are not just a fad; they are a delicious and impactful addition to your meals. So, what exactly are superfoods, and why should you make them a staple in your diet?
Berries Bursting with Goodness: Let’s kick off our superfood journey with the vibrant world of berries. Whether it’s blueberries, strawberries, or raspberries, these tiny delights pack a punch. Loaded with antioxidants, vitamins, and fiber, berries are a colorful army fighting off free radicals and promoting heart health. Sprinkle them on your morning yogurt or blend them into a refreshing smoothie – these little wonders are as versatile as they are nutritious.
Leafy Greens – Your Green Allies: Step into the realm of leafy greens, where kale, spinach, and Swiss chard reign supreme. These verdant treasures are nutritional powerhouses, boasting vitamins A, C, and K, as well as iron and calcium. Not only do they support bone health and boost your immune system, but they also add a satisfying crunch to salads or can be sneakily incorporated into your morning omelet.
Nuts and Seeds – Nature’s Crunchy Nutrients: Next up on our superfood tour are nuts and seeds – nature’s crunchy delights. Almonds, walnuts, chia seeds, and flaxseeds are rich in omega-3 fatty acids, essential for brain health. Packed with protein, fiber, and a range of vitamins and minerals, these little munchies make for a perfect snack or a delightful addition to your morning granola.
Immune System Heroes: What ties these superfoods together is their incredible ability to boost your immune system. The combination of vitamins, minerals, and antioxidants fortifies your body’s defense mechanisms, helping you ward off illnesses and stay energized. Consider them the unsung heroes of your overall well-being.
How to Incorporate Superfoods Into Your Meals: Now that we’ve met our nutrient superheroes, the next step is incorporating them into your meals. Start your day with a berry-loaded breakfast smoothie or a handful of mixed nuts. Incorporate leafy greens into salads, wraps, or even your favorite pasta dishes. Experiment with chia seeds and flaxseeds in your yogurt or as toppings for desserts.

Tips for Effective Meal Planning
- Know Your Schedule: Consider your week’s activities and plan meals accordingly. Quick and easy recipes might be perfect for busy days, while you can reserve more elaborate dishes for weekends.
- Variety is Vital: Ensure your meal plan includes a variety of food groups. This not only keeps things interesting but also ensures a broad spectrum of nutrients.
- Embrace Leftovers: Plan for leftovers strategically. Cook larger batches and enjoy the benefits of a ready-made lunch or dinner the next day.
- Stay Flexible: While planning is crucial, it’s also essential to be flexible. Life happens, and plans might change. Having backup options or simple alternatives in mind ensures you stay on track even when things don’t go as planned.
